Abstract
Described herein is a mechanism to adapt a machine learning model used in a language understanding model that has been trained using a first set of user input having a first set of features to effectively operate using user input having a second set of features. Losses are defined based on the first set of features, the second set of features or features common to both the first set and second set. The losses comprise one or more of a source side tagging loss, a reconstruction loss, an adversarial domain classification loss, a non-adversarial domain classification loss, an orthogonality loss, and target side tagging loss. The losses are jointly minimized using a gradient descent method and the resulting coefficients are used to retrain the machine learning model.
